在信息爆炸的时代,算法技术已成为我们工作与生活中不可或缺的一部分。掌握算法知识和实践经验,对于提高工作效率、解决复杂问题具有重要意义。本文将为大家介绍几本经典的算法经验书籍以及优质的网站资源,帮助大家在算法学习的道路上更上一层楼。
算法经验书籍推荐
1. 《算法导论》
《算法导论》是一本广受好评的算法经典教材,涵盖了算法设计的基本概念、数据结构、图论、动态规划等多个方面。本书内容详实,逻辑清晰,是学习算法的入门首选。
2. 《数据结构与算法分析》
《数据结构与算法分析》深入浅出地介绍了各种数据结构和算法的实现原理及分析方法。本书适合有一定编程基础的读者阅读,是巩固算法知识的必备书籍。
3. 《算法设计与分析》
《算法设计与分析》从实际应用出发,介绍了多种常见问题的算法设计方法。本书内容丰富,涉及搜索、排序、图论等多个领域,对于提高算法实践能力有很大帮助。
4. 《图解数据结构与算法》
《图解数据结构与算法》以图文并茂的方式详细解释了各种数据结构和算法的实现过程。本书适合初学者阅读,有助于更好地理解算法的原理和实现方法。
算法经验网站推荐
1. GeeksforGeeks
GeeksforGeeks是一个专门分享编程知识的网站,其中包括了丰富的算法学习资源。这里提供了大量的算法实现案例、视频教程以及在线编程练习,可以帮助大家更好地学习和掌握算法知识。
2. LeetCode
LeetCode是一个在线编程练习平台,提供了大量的算法题目和解题思路。这里的题目涵盖了各种常见的数据结构和算法问题,是提高算法实践能力的绝佳选择。
3. 博客园
博客园是一个汇集了众多程序员博客的网站,其中不乏一些关于算法的优秀文章和教程。这里的内容涵盖了算法的各个方面,可以帮助大家更全面地了解和学习算法知识。
4. 知乎社区
知乎社区是一个知识分享和交流的平台,其中也包含了大量的算法相关内容。这里聚集了众多程序员和专家,大家可以一起探讨和交流算法学习的经验和技巧。
本文为大家介绍的几本经典的算法经验书籍以及优质的网站资源。希望这些书籍和网站能够帮助大家在算法学习的道路上更上一层楼,提高自己的工作效率和解决问题的能力。也希望大家能够保持学习的热情和耐心,不断探索和进步。